Hello All,

Please could you help me connect a new Clarke motor to the Chester Model B Lathe, I’m not the best with electrickery. I’ve searched and searched the internet for various information but can’t seem to find the answer. So before I attach it and power it up I though best to ask the question just to be on the safe side.

I assume in order for the motor to rotate both ways I need to remove the 2 brass links and the four wires coming from the power and rotation switches will simulate this. The wires I have are 2 reds but identified V1 / V2 and 2 blacks U1 / U2.

Here is a picture of the Clarke Motor cover, could anyone please advise on how to wire it.
